As organizations become more cross-functional, distributed, and interdependent, effective teamwork and collaboration have become critical capabilities rather than assumed behaviors.
Teams today are expected to coordinate across roles, functions, priorities, and locations — often under time pressure and changing conditions. When clarity, trust, or alignment breaks down, collaboration suffers, friction increases, and performance slows.

Organizations typically invest in teamwork and collaboration training programs when they observe patterns such as:
Coordination & ownership gaps
Teams struggling with coordination, ownership, or accountability.
Friction & conflict
Friction or conflict affecting working relationships and outcomes.
Siloed working
Siloed working across functions or departments.
Low trust & psychological safety
Lack of trust or psychological safety within teams.
Role misalignment
Misalignment between roles, responsibilities, and expectations.
Virtual & hybrid friction
Difficulty collaborating effectively in virtual or hybrid environments.
Left unaddressed, these challenges tend to impact delivery speed, morale, engagement, and overall team performance over time.
